Output e4ba879c87087bcaaa9c1697142b10454a399a2fd1dade8a195a1f1dc8957181:1

value
27038497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012c5b86b885a47897fc18a4a442f2ecc5cd00f9 OP_EQUAL
address
31oDjkUeBTd2Lpn2ASAbpQ22zfhXTXjevY
transaction
e4ba879c87087bcaaa9c1697142b10454a399a2fd1dade8a195a1f1dc8957181
spent
true